Job Description
We are seeking a highly skilled and experienced MERN Stack Developer to join our team. The ideal candidate will have a strong background in software development, system design, and architecture. They will be responsible for designing and implementing robust, scalable, and high-performance applications. This role requires expertise in various modern technologies and a passion for building efficient and innovative solutions.
Key Responsibilities
- Design, develop, and implement software applications using the MERN stack.
- Architect and design scalable systems, focusing on performance optimization.
- Implement workflow designs and ensure smooth integration of various system components.
- Utilize queueing and caching mechanisms to enhance application performance and scalability.
- Develop and manage microservices-based architectures.
- Collaborate with cross-functional teams to define, design, and ship new features.
- Participate in agile methodologies, including sprint planning and daily stand-ups.
- Troubleshoot and debug issues, ensuring high-quality and bug-free code.
Technical Skills
Required :
- Languages & Frameworks : Node.js, NestJS, React.js, Next.js.
- Databases : MySQL, NoSQL.
- Cloud & Architecture : AWS, Microservices Architecture, System Design, System Architecture.
- Concepts : Workflow design and implementation, Queueing, Caching, Scalability, and System Performance Optimization.
- Methodologies : Agile methodologies and sprint planning.
Good To Have
- React Native
- Automation Testing
Qualifications
- Equivalent degree in IT/Computer Science with good academic credentials.
- Excellent problem-solving skills and the ability to work effectively under pressure.
(ref:hirist.tech)